    Report: The tottenham `Phenomenon` expected to snub move to Premier League side

    Tottenham Hotspur midfielder Tanguy Ndombele is expected to turn down interest shown in him by Nottingham Forest, according to French news outlet RMC Sport.

    Ndombele became Tottenham’s club record signing when he arrived in North London from Lyon for £63million in the summer of 2019, with the midfielder putting pen to paper on a six-year contract while Mauricio Pochettino was still in charge (Sky Sports).

    New Spurs boss Ange Postecoglou appeared to give the whole squad a clean slate when he took over from Antonio Conte with Ndombele included in his tour party for their pre-season preparations in Asia-Pacific, but failed to feature in any of the friendly fixtures and also overlooked for the opening two Premier League outings of the new campaign.

    Tanguy Ndombele

    Tanguy Ndombele not interested in Nottingham Forest

    The Sun reported earlier this month that Ndombele has not impressed the new backroom set-up with his time-keeping and attitude which has left Spurs looking to offload him on a permanent basis before the summer transfer window closes.

    Ndombele has already snubbed interest from Fenerbahce and is now expected to do the same with Steve Cooper’s Forest, who were prepared to take him on loan with a mandatory purchase obligation included in the deal.

    Instead, the French international has not ruled out remaining at Tottenham beyond the closure of the current window.

    SpursWeb Opinion

    The sooner Tottenham can get Ndombele off their wage bill, the better.   It seems unlikely that any other club would be prepared to take on his hefty £200,000-a-week salary when he has done little to prove that he’s worth anywhere near that.

    Report: Postecoglou tells Spurs board something important about Bentancur and Lo Celso

    • Estadio Deportivo report that Ange Postecoglou has told the Tottenham board he prefers Giovani Lo Celso over a number of other midfield options at his disposal.

      It is said that the Australian is trying to convince Lo Celso to stay in North London this summer, after the midfielder spent last season on loan in La Liga with Villarreal.

      The new Spurs boss has allegedly even told the club’s hierarchy that he prefers Lo Celso to Rodrigo Bentancur, Tanguy Ndombele, and Pierre-Emile Hojbjerg.

      Postecoglou is a big fan of Lo Celso at Tottenham

      The Argentine was arguably Tottenham’s most impressive player during their pre-season tour this summer, providing goals and assists against West Ham United and Lion City Sailors.

      Apparently, Postecoglou has made it clear to Lo Celso that he is an important part of his plans, just like new summer signing James Maddison.

      This comes after the Spurs boss admitted last month that he is a fan of Lo Celso and believes he is a good fit for the new system in N17 (Standard).

      Spurs Web Opinion:

      At the end of the day, the decision should be Postecoglou’s and his alone. He should be able to keep whatever players he likes, and Lo Celso does seem a good fit. However, I can imagine Bissouma, Bentancur, and Maddison will be the three once they are all fit.
